Guidelines for Participation of Students with Disabilities in Alternate Assessments |
The
Virginia Department of Education is required by the 1997 amendments to the
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A) to develop guidelines for
the participation of students with disabilities in alternate assessments. The Virginia Alternate Assessment Program is
designed for a small population of students who are unable to participate in
the Standards of Learning assessment, even with accommodations.
Initial guidelines for participation in the alternate assessment were issued in Informational Supts. Memo No. 61, March 2000 and implemented during the 2000-2001 school year. Attached to this memo are revised participation criteria developed for use during the 2002-2003 school year. These criteria are to be used by Individualized Educational Program (IEP) teams in deciding whether students should participate in the Virginia Standards of Learning Assessment Program or the Virginia Alternate Assessment Program. IEP decisions to participate in alternate assessment must be documented on the student's IEP.
In addition to the participation criteria, a
question and answer document is included to address some of the more common
issues raised by school division staff.
